Oopsie Tools

Tools for collecting, annotating, inspecting, and converting robotic manipulation rollout data.

This repository currently provides tools for:

  • HDF5 episode recording (EpisodeRecorder)
  • Web annotation workflows
  • In-the-loop annotation during policy rollout

as well as all the necessary utilities to validate, inspect, and upload Oopsie-Data to the official repositories.

Repository structure

The main tooling for data gathering and annotation is located in oopsie-data-tools.

We provide example scripts for automatically collecting and annotating evaluation data while running policy inference in examples. Currently we support the evaluation scripts supported by openpi and Trossen robotics act_plus_plus repository.
